
Unblocked Ep. 152 How You Got Here Is Less Important Than What You Do Next with Jeremy Stalnecker
How you got here is less important than what you do next.
That single sentence captures the heart of this week’s conversation with Jeremy Stalnecker. Jeremy is a former Marine Corps Infantry Officer, author, speaker, and the Executive Director of the Mighty Oaks Foundation - a nonprofit helping veterans, first responders, and families heal from trauma and rediscover purpose.
In this episode, Jeremy and I talk about what happens when your identity is built around what you do and that chapter suddenly ends. He shares openly about his own spiral after leaving the Marine Corps, losing his sense of self, and how he found his way back through faith, humility, and the people who were willing to tell him the hard truth.
We unpack what it means to take radical responsibility for your life, how to begin again after failure or loss, and why leadership is never about control.
We also explore the difference between purpose and profession, what it really means to forgive and surrender, and how to stay the course when transformation takes longer than expected.
If you’ve ever felt stuck between who you were and who you’re becoming, this conversation will remind you that the next step is always available.
